Core Skills That Will Endure
While we can’t predict every job, we can identify essential skills:
- Adaptability: The ability to pivot quickly in response to change
- Digital Literacy: Comfort with data, software tools, and tech interfaces
- Emotional Intelligence: Human-centered leadership and collaboration
- Critical Thinking: Problem-solving in ambiguous environments
- Lifelong Learning: Commitment to continuous upskilling
